paralytically
advEtymology
From paralytic + -ally.
- derived from παραλυτικός
- derived from paralyticus
- borrowed from paralytique
Definitions
In a paralytic manner.
- He was paralytically drunk.
- But to the top of the House is Mankind, thus paralytically diseased, to be carry'd by the four Evangelists, his Bearers.
